  5. Sorry I don't know the Helsinki set up, but on the Trumatic you can see all that gubbins which hangs through the hole in the floor. It's a sealed unit so the air comes in and the exhaust goes out through the floor. On the ebay picture if you search you'll find other examples. One shows a finned aluminium casting which radiates heat into the interior . It's covered by a protective metal case. None of this connects to the engine heat exchangers.

    However It's possible you're looking for a different type of heater. I have seen one which is set entirely below the floor but can't tell you who makes that.

  16. Good luck with it. It seems a very fair price with no scene tax. One thought occurs to me. Is yours a German spec camper? If so you may have to consider the gas type and pressure. Mine was set up for 50 mbar on propane, but the one you're getting may be set up for a different pressure and gas. Also German gas couplings are slightly different to UK. There are adapters to get round these problems though.
